On tap at Sigler’s in Tennessee.
Looks like unfiltered apple cider with a weak head that leaves minimal lacing. Fruity and sweet aroma.
Lightly sweet up front but mildly bitter by the finish. Hoppy as a pale ale. Lightly fruity without a clear blueberry note until the aftertaste.
Smooth medium-light body. Medium carbonation.

Honestly not meaningfully different than regular Homestyle. Blueberry is basically unnoticeable, and honey adds only a small amount of residual sweetness to the aftertaste (at least for my palette). Look is pale gold with a cloudy, pulpy haze and a frothy, bubbly white head that provides faint lacing. Smell is tropical citrus and sharp grapefruit, very pungent and sweet. Taste is dominated, for me, by grapefruit bitterness, very pithy and puckering, with grassy and herbal notes and a light biscuity backbone. Very juicy, refreshing, and tasty. Feel is more substantial than the look would suggest, which I guess is where the oats come in. Medium mouthfeel, quite silky and creamy on the tongue, which adds to the lasting bitterness that seems to hang on forever. Like I said, not much different than regular Homestyle. But considering Homestyle is possibly my favorite local beer brewed here in Nashville, that ain't a bad thing.
